Their "luck" in that regard was mostly a factor of being one of the bands that got in very early in the curve, they were in L.A. and got signed as far back as 1982 IIRC. And Gene Simmons trying to revive their career/take them to the next level.

They were "generic" before it was generic. They try to claim a "hard edge" but everything sounded overproduced and poppy from the beginning. In an era where bands with a much edgier sound like Quiet Riot, Ratt, Twisted Sister, etc. were hitting it big, they sounded more like late 70s Foreigner/Loverboy, etc. to me.

They were one of those bands that badly needed a "power ballad" hit, and their two attempts "Miss Mystery" and "I'll Be There For You" were just not very good.

Later on, they tried to lean on their "hard edge" but were never gritty/sleazy enough to ride the GnR wave.

They needed a Desmond Child or Mutt Lange and all they had was Gene Simmons.

And they were ugly, so they had basically no crossover with women.

At the end of the day, all that being said, it always just comes down to the songs, and they just didn't have 'em.
